Collins regains all movement
From Fox staff writers
April 21, 2007
NEW Zealand and Hurricanes flanker Jerry Collins has movement and feeling in all his limbs, following what was initially thought to be a serious neck injury,
The All Black sustained the injury during his side's 23-13 Super 14 defeat by the Crusaders at Jade Stadium, Christchurch last night.
Collins was injured in the 46th minute when he and fellow flanker Chris Masoe tackled Crusaders centre Rua Tipoki.
Hurricanes media spokesman Sam Rossiter-Stead said Collins spent the night in Christchurch Hospital, and is due to see a specialist this morning.
A further condition update is expected later today.
